Job description
Job Purpose & Key Responsibilities

We are looking for a driven and experienced Professional Civil Engineer with a strong background in highways engineering to join our team. This is a leadership role with both technical and commercial responsibilities, offering the opportunity to make a significant impact on a range of projects, including international work.

  • Working with public and private sector clients to analyse survey data to inform policy objectives, programmes of work, and to deliver bespoke consultancy commissions.
  • Lead and manage a team in the delivery of technical solutions, ensuring compliance with relevant standards and client expectations.
  • Provide oversight and guidance to colleagues performing similar roles within WDM.
  • Take full commercial responsibility for projects within your portfolio, including budget control and cost management.
  • Act as a key liaison with clients and suppliers, attending progress meetings and responding to queries in a timely and professional manner.
  • Support the development of new business by contributing to bid preparation.
  • Promote and uphold the highest standards of health, safety, and welfare across all project activities.
  • Fulfil a technical and managerial leadership role in our operations in New Zealand.
Skills/Qualifications
  • Chartered or Incorporated Membership of the ICE (or equivalent recognised body) registered with the Engineering Council.
  • 10 years post qualification experience in Highway Engineering.
  • A degree (BEng/MEng) in Civil Engineering or a related discipline.
  • Demonstrated experience in road condition surveying, with the ability to interpret survey data and a detailed knowledge of skid resistance principles.
  • Proficiency in using asset management software (note: the WDM system is bespoke to our organisation).
  • Strong presentation skills and confidence in engaging with both UK-based and international clients.
  • Flexibility and adaptability to meet the varied demands of the role.
  • Competency in using Microsoft Office applications.
  • Managerial skills (Desirable)
